At Surrey Hills and Rivers we proudly provide developmental and educational outdoor experiences for children aged 6 to 18. We are seeking an energetic, reliable and positive person to join the team specifically to assist with our Alternative Provision.
As an Alternative Provision Assistant you will be expected to encourage children to thrive in this unique and nurturing environment, to help them to learn, challenge themselves and most importantly grow their confidence. We deliver this provision at countryside settings in Addlestone and Haslemere.
